Tree [4b99b9] BindingValidity /
History



File Date Author Commit
META-INF 2012-07-06 Martin Lacina Martin Lacina [8e997f] Added missing JavaDoc. Version set to 0.1.3.b20...
icons 2012-07-16 Martin Lacina Martin Lacina [ae4484] Parser usage refactoring. Prototype of annotati...
lib 2012-07-04 Martin Lacina Martin Lacina [86e441] Added processing of SPLconfig.xml to configurat...
src 2012-07-18 Martin Lacina Martin Lacina [4b99b9] Fixed item selections in Project Configuration ...
.classpath 2012-07-04 Martin Lacina Martin Lacina [86e441] Added processing of SPLconfig.xml to configurat...
.gitignore 2012-06-18 Martin Lacina Martin Lacina [0d821e] Added missing build.properties file. Version se...
.project 2012-06-02 Martin Lacina Martin Lacina [21dc92] Initial commit. Simple view SPL Annotations Ove...
build.properties 2012-07-04 Martin Lacina Martin Lacina [86e441] Added processing of SPLconfig.xml to configurat...
plugin.xml 2012-07-09 Martin Lacina Martin Lacina [370e70] Generalized add alias/formula dialogs. Removed ...
readme.txt 2012-07-04 Martin Lacina Martin Lacina [53a1eb] Demo of Configuration dialog. Added shared cont...

Read Me

Last modification: 2012-06-02
Author: Martin Lacina

Plugin contains:
  SPL Annotations Overview - gets all SPL annotations (cz.cuni.mff.spl.SPL)
    from source file opened in active Java editor in Eclipse and shows them.

Running plugin:

Make sure that you have SPL.jar placed in folder "/lib/" or locally linked 
this plugin to Code repository folder. It won't work otherwise. 

Use Run As -> Eclipse Application on project in Package Explorer test plugin. 

View for Eclipse can be added by selecting Menu Window -> Show View -> Other,
then type "SPL" to filter and select "SPL Annotations Overview". It should
appear in bottom of Java perspective automatically when new Java perspective is
opened.

Note than changes in Java editor show in SPL Annotations Overview with delay 
(cca 5 seconds) after no change has been made. You can force refresh using 
"Refresh SPL Annotations" button.

You need to have annotated java source file opened in order to see list 
of annotations.

Issues that can show in some revisions:
 1. Eclipse can't process "import org.eclipse.*"
  add "<classpathentry kind="con" path="org.eclipse.pde.core.requiredPlugins"/>"
  to file .classpath

 2. Class not found exception on Code repository classes
  make sure that you have SPL.jar placed in folder /lib/